Abstract This report presents detailed, internationally comparable data on both tax and non-tax revenues for sixteen African countries. Its approach is based on the methodology of the OECD Revenue Statistics database. Comparisons are made with the average for OECD economies and for the economies featured in Revenue Statistics in Latin America and the Caribbean. It also provides an overview of the main revenue trends in the sixteen participating African countries. It examines changes in the level of both tax and non-tax revenues as a percentage of GDP and the structure of these revenue streams between 1990 and 2015.
